Description from the seller

Suggestive and rare devotional candelabrum for an altar (or floor) with 5 flames, entirely forged and hand-hammered in solid wrought iron. A work of sacred artistic carpentry of great charm, dating from the 20th century.
The object is an imposing synthesis of faith and traditional craftsmanship, rich in a complex symbolic ornamentation:

The Evangelical Inscription: On the iron band, forged with a raised cartouche, the famous Latin phrase from the Gospel of Luke is hot-stamped: "IGNEM VENI MITTERE IN TERRAM" ("I have come to bring fire on the earth"), a profound theological reference that perfectly matches the original function of the object.

The Central Symbolism: At the center, within a Revival-style arched shield, stands the stylized figure of the Dove of the Blessed Spirit facing downward, crowned by the Marian monogram "AM" (Ave Maria).

Decorations: The upper part is enriched with volutes and elegant pinecone/flamelike terminals crafted in a barley-twist pattern. The tripod triangular base ensures excellent stability and is also finely decorated.

Manufacture: High-quality traditional artistic carpentry; all structural elements are joined, forged, and riveted by hand hot-worked. The original patina of the period is fully preserved.

Material: Solid wrought iron

Era: 20th Century (Mid-20th Century / Revival Style)

Number of flames/lights: 5

Vintage condition. The object shows a patina of time with very slight and normal superficial signs that enhance its authenticity and historical character. Very solid, robust, and heavy construction (approximate weight 670 g).
